I Hate Lana Lang
Funny, isn’t it, how a character previously unseen can go from not at all hated to universally loathed by all sane viewers within one hundred short episodes. Or, if not funny, certainly very tedious and stupid indeed.
Let’s see how Lana went from reasonably likable to an object of hatred and scorn, huh?

How do I hate thee, Lana, let me count the ways
Highlights and Lowlights of the First 100 Episodes
There are numerous periods where Lana grew slowly more and more worthy of one’s loathing (see Season 4 for example), but there are some specific points where she made huge strides worthy of extra despising. The graph above shows those points. And, to be fair, it also shows those few points where she pegged back the loathing somewhat. We are nothing if not fair when it comes to our venomous hatred.
